Dilith, Gammanpila, Wimal form new political movement - ‘Sarvajana Balaya’

May 27, 2024   11:05 am

Several political parties including the Mawbima Janatha Party (MJP) and intellectual groups have signed an agreement in Colombo to launch a new political movement named ‘Sarvajana Balaya’ this morning (27).

The Jathika Nidahas Peramuna (JNP) led by MP Wimal Weerawansa, Pivithuru Hela Urumaya (PHU) led by MP Udaya Gammanpila, Mawbima Janatha Party (MJP) led by entrepreneur Dilith Jayaweera, the Democratic Left Front, the Communist Party, the Independent MP’s Forum and several intellectual groups took part in signing the agreement to launch the new political movement ‘Sarvajana Balaya’.
